    Commissions on Partial Fill

    I am new to stock trading. I am testing a strategy on Ninja Trader in simulation mode and market replay. I have a live broker, TD Ameritrade. I have my commissions set in options as $10 minimum. In simulation mode I am being charged $10 for each partial fill, is this the way it would really be? When executing trades directly on TD Ameritrade I have never been charged 4 times for a round trip trade.

    A follow up question. Does, EnterLong();, enter the order to TD Ameritrade as one order or multiple orders in a situation where it fills the order in different amounts? Because then the multiple commissions would make sense. If this is the case is there a way to make it not do this?

    Hello,

    You would need to check with TDAmertirade on how they handle multiple executions and commissions when you receiving partial fills. NinjaTrader will count these as separate executions, you will see commissions charged on each one, however your broker may treat this differently.

    EnterLong() will enter multiple executions on a partial fill. There is no way to change this behavior.

      I am looking at trading GE. This website (http://www.tdameritrade.com/trade/orderexecution/speed.html) seemed to indicate that "TD Ameritrade 5-Second Guarantee ensures that qualifying S&P 100® Internet equity market trades that take longer than 5 seconds to execute are commission-free!". I think that means that my order would be filled completely, maybe at varying prices as NT does but with only a single commission. If I EnterLong(); with the number of stocks I want to buy, NT will execute this as seperate orders? Which will in turn cost me commission on each execution?

        Hello,

        As far as the actual commission on your TDA account, your partial fills should work within the bounds of the guarantee TDA has.

        However, if they are reported as partial fills, EnterLong() might return in NinjaTrader as multiple executions. Therefore your performance reporting will not reflect the same as your actual trade statement from TDA.
